S235JR is a European standard non-alloy structural steel, and it is equivalent to the national standard Q235B, which is carbon structural steel with low carbon content. S235JR Carbon Structural Steel is used for welding, bolting, and riveting structures.

S235JR Carbon Structural Steel Surface classification

Ordinary surface (FA)

Pickled surface. The surface is allowed to have slight or partial defects such as pits, pits, scratches, etc., whose depth (or height) does not exceed half of the thickness tolerance of the steel plate, but the allowable minimum thickness of the steel plate and the steel strip is guaranteed.

Higher surface (FB)

Pickled surface. The surface is allowed to have local imperfections that do not affect the formability, such as minor scratches, slight indentations, slight pitting, slight roll marks, and chromatic aberrations.

S235JR Material use

S235JR Carbon Structural Steel is mainly used in construction, bridges, ships, vehicle structural parts, manufacturing tools, cutting tools, molds and measuring tools.
